Imagine a future where youll be contributing to creating a world that runs entirely on green energy by ensuring that we can bring energy to shore from our massive offshore windfarms all over the world
Join us in this role where youll become Electrical Engineering Manager in Substation Electrical & Commissioning Management which is responsible for Electrical design, installations, and commissioning management of electrical installations.
Welcome to Substations
Youll be part of Offshore Electrical Engineering Management where youll work on your own project as technical project/scope manager. The individual technical project/scope managers manage a team of electrical engineers to ensure our subcontractors meet our requirements for the design of LV&U/MV/HV components and SCADA for an offshore substation.
Youll play an important role in:
coordinating tasks between all stakeholders within the electrical and utility field
being accountable for the electrical design as well as preparing technical scope
leading specialists in a project
following up on time schedules, progress, and results from contractors
participating in project team meetings and negotiation meetings with contractors.
To succeed in the role, you:
hold a relevant degree in electrical engineering and are interested in working with electrical design of offshore substations
have professional knowledge based on extensive relevant technical project management experience as well as commercial experience and preferably, experience with PMI terms
have knowledge of electrical power transmission systems, preferably including offshore experience
speak and write English fluently as we operate in an international environment
have a strong analytical approach, enabling you to handle a range of complex tasks quickly.

About Ørsted
6,000 employees worldwide.
Headquartered in Denmark and located in 13 countries.
Ørsted develops, constructs and operates offshore and onshore wind farms, solar farms, energy storage facilities, and bioenergy plants, and provides energy products to its customers.
Our vision is to create a world that runs entirely on green energy.
